**Minutes — Management Meeting, Strickland & Vane Retail**

Attendees: J. Vane (chair), M. Otieno, C. Hale. Agenda: training budget, next year. Otieno proposed a 12% increase, weighted toward till-system retraining at the Norbury and Fellgate branches. Hale objected to the e-learning subscription renewal; deferred pending vendor review. Agreed: draft budget circulated within two weeks; branch managers to submit headcount forecasts first. Final allocation depends on the priorities recorded in the confidential note below.

board note of kawip-yajof: The renewal with Zorixox Group closes at $10 million a year, 15 percent below the last contract. Project Druix slips by a full year because of the tooling delay.

## Step 4: Tune cold starts

After moving Fernwick's order handlers to the Quillbase serverless runtime, cold starts jumped to ~4s. Enable provisioned warm pools and trim the dependency bundle before cutover. Do not skip this; checkout latency alerts will fire otherwise. The warm-pool settings currently applied in staging are listed below.

deployment values, tahof-baweg:
[brieth]
team = nordor
access_code = ac_abc511
owner = tamael.quenvan
host = brieth.halixlabs.example
port = 9000
peer = zorok.plorvaforge.example
salt = 02a603a5
pin = 1472

[ ] Snapshot suite for Lanternkit UI components must be green before cutting the release — no "just this once" approvals on diffs, please. If a snapshot changed on purpose, the PR needs a screenshot and a sign-off from the Marrow design crew. Obsolete snapshots get deleted, not skipped. Once everything passes, record the run against the release using the build token below.

session token of kahog-bahif = htk9_f63daec35

Ticket SLIM-208 — Signature check failing on slimmed images

The Wafershed image-slimming step strips layers after signing, so the digest no longer matches and the registry rejects the push. Fix: sign after slimming, not before. Pipeline reordered in this branch; note for future maintainers — never insert steps between slim and sign. Images must be re-signed with the current deploy key:

signing key of yahog-hawif = bky4_U9Eo